Transaction

7a307ee416572932d4e28ae4db08f8e2c65b934b5e3f61b8b0d8ca56d77832a5
264,609 confirmations
Timestamp
1613734107
Block671,264
Fee81,600 sats
Fee rate205 sats/vB
view on mempool.space

Inputs & Outputs